This early reader introduces young children to the basics of caring for a guinea pig, including choosing, housing, feeding, and general care. Suitable for ages 5-8, it offers simple, clear guidance to help kids learn responsibility and empathy for pets. The content is gentle and appropriate with no challenging themes.
